PM Modi pays tributes to Sardar Vallabhbhai Patel at 0Statue of Unity in Kevadia Gujarat (see in pics)


The Prime Minister, Narendra Modi has paid tributes to Sardar Vallabhbhai Patel at the ‘Statue of Unity’ in Kevadia, Gujarat.

The Prime Minister said that the Statue of Unity is a monumental tribute to Sardar Patel and his vision of India’s unity and strength. He added that standing tall as the world’s tallest statue, it is a symbol of national pride and the nation’s collective resolve to fulfil Sardar Patel’s dreams.



The Prime Minister wrote on X;

Paid homage to Sardar Vallabhbhai Patel at the ‘Statue of Unity’ in Kevadia.

SoU is a monumental tribute to Sardar Patel and his vision towards India’s unity and strength. Standing tall as the world’s tallest statue, it is a symbol of national pride and collective resolve to fulfil Sardar Patel’s dreams.”
